Google’s Asset Studio Beta: AI-Powered Creative Tools Reshape Digital Advertising

Google Ads has quietly rolled out a game-changing feature that’s catching the attention of advertisers worldwide. Asset Studio, currently in beta, represents a significant leap forward in how businesses create and manage visual content for their advertising campaigns.

How Asset Studio Transforms Ad Creation

At its heart, Asset Studio serves as a centralized creative hub within Google Ads. This integration eliminates the constant platform-switching that typically plagues ad creation workflows. The tool leverages advanced AI capabilities to organize existing assets and generate fresh visuals automatically – a feature that particularly shines when creating lifestyle imagery showing products in realistic settings.

The platform’s ability to produce high-quality creative content addresses a crucial pain point in digital advertising. Rather than relying on external design resources or juggling multiple tools, teams can now handle their creative needs directly within their ad management interface.

AI-Powered Personalization Meets Advertising Efficiency

Asset Studio isn’t just about creating images – it’s about crafting relevant, personalized content that resonates with specific audience segments. The AI components can generate variations tailored to different demographics and preferences, potentially improving engagement rates and campaign performance.

This level of personalization, previously requiring significant time and resources, becomes streamlined through automated processes. For teams running multiple campaigns across various audience segments, this efficiency gain could prove invaluable.

Streamlined Asset Management and Preview Capabilities

The platform includes robust preview tools that allow advertisers to see how their assets will appear across different Google properties before launch. This feature ensures brand consistency and quality control without the back-and-forth typically associated with creative approval processes.

The unified workflow helps maintain brand standards while enabling quick iterations and updates. Teams can adjust and optimize their creative assets in real-time, responding to performance data or market changes without delay.

Future Developments and AI Integration

Google has indicated that Asset Studio represents just the beginning of their AI-powered creative tools. Future updates may include AI-generated video capabilities and more sophisticated creative suggestions, further blurring the lines between creative production and campaign management.

These developments align with the broader trend of AI integration in advertising tools, suggesting a future where creative production becomes increasingly automated while maintaining quality and relevance.
